Hey,

Does anyone know the usable amount of petrol the FG petrol tank holds?

I know the manual says 81ltrs

Ive had my FG XR6 Ute for awhile and notice it says 80km to empty when there is less then 70ltrs used.

I discussed this with the old man who has a G6ET and he has noticed the same.

The following info is what the MFD currently displays:

Avg Econ.: 11.0ltrs/100km

Range: 114kms

Trip: 546.6

Fuel used: 60.2

If you do the calcs you would work out the following:

Petrol Left: 81-60.2 = 20.8ltrs

Dist to empty assuming all is usable: 20.8/11.0 = 189kms

Your help would be appreciated.

Sedans are 68L but Utes are larger at 81L

The Range calculation is always changing, so depending on how you've been driving it may correspond with the Average consumption or it may not
